Transaction 21afdb50e029164c4c5a66e8543193085fe5f0a20f2965e9914cb0773328a622

1 Input
2 Outputs
  • 21afdb50e029164c4c5a66e8543193085fe5f0a20f2965e9914cb0773328a622:0
  • value  312590
    address  1LktqsqR9ZvMKsdF8FKUGwjiNXfdPstgMT
  • 21afdb50e029164c4c5a66e8543193085fe5f0a20f2965e9914cb0773328a622:1
  • value  537535
    address  1DHfNAtGp8EbHfRRCCJKLRmCchyt4q8pU7